Stocks in the Defense Sector
1. Lockheed Martin Corporation (LMT)
As a leading defense contractor, Lockheed Martin is well-positioned to benefit from increased military spending in response to a conflict. The company specializes in advanced technology systems, including missile defense, aerospace, and cybersecurity.
2. Raytheon Technologies Corporation (RTX)
Raytheon Technologies is a diversified defense conglomerate with expertise in missile systems, electronic warfare, and intelligence, among others. A rise in military tensions often leads to increased demand for their products and services.
Energy Companies
3. Oil and Gas Companies
Geopolitical turmoil can significantly impact energy markets. Oil and gas companies with operations in the region may experience increased demand and higher prices. Investors should consider companies like Exxon Mobil Corporation (XOM) and Chevron Corporation (CVX), which have a significant presence in the global energy market.

Commodity Stocks
5. Gold and Precious Metals
Historically, gold and other precious metals have served as safe-haven investments during times of geopolitical uncertainty. Companies like Barrick Gold Corporation (GOLD) and Newmont Corporation (NEM) may experience an increase in demand as investors seek to protect their portfolios.
6. Agriculture and Food Companies
In times of geopolitical unrest, investors often turn to agricultural commodities as a stable investment. Companies like Archer-Daniels-Midland Company (ADM) and Tyson Foods, Inc. (TSN) may benefit from increased demand for food products.
Infrastructure and Reconstruction Stocks
7. Construction and Infrastructure Companies
In the aftermath of a conflict, there is often a need for reconstruction and infrastructure development. Companies specializing in construction, such as Caterpillar Inc. (CAT) and Vinci SA (DG), may experience growth as they participate in rebuilding efforts.
